Walters later became the Union's Capitol bureau chief, and in 1981 began writing the state's only daily newspaper column devoted to California political, economic and social events. In 1986, his book, The New California: Facing the 21stCentury, was published in its first edition. That represents In 1984, he and the column moved to The Sacramento Bee and in 2017, Mr. Walters and his column shifted to CALmatters.org, a non-profit organization devoted to California public policy issues. He began his professional career in 1960, at age 16, at the Humboldt Times in Eureka, while still attending high school, and turned down a National Merit scholarship to continue working as a journalist.
